About Meromgutu Village
Meromgutu is a mid sized village in Bandgaon tehsil, in the district of Pashchimi Singhbhum, Jharkh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 962, made up of 465 males and 497 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,069 females per 1000 males. The village covers 91 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 835216,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Meromgutu
The census records public bus service for Meromgutu as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within <5 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
